Spleen. … WebSmall Intestine - ANATOMY: FETAL PIG DISSECTION SMALL INTESTINE Duodenum The stomach ends and the small intestine begins at the pyloric sphincter. At this point, the first section of the small intestine, the duodenum, also begins. Jejunum The jejunum remains to be all the inner tubing of the small intestine between the duodenum and the ileum. WebDuring digestion, the small intestine signals for the gall bladder to release the bile to aid in the digestion process. The bile is then released into the duodenum (anterior section of the small intestine) via a duct. Bile is not … WebSmall Intestines. The small intestines have three sections, in descending order: the duodenum, the jejunum, and the ileum. The duodenum is the only section that is not …
